Lot 328. A nice Byzantine Bronze Stamp Seal, 6th-8th Century A.D.

A nice Byzantine Bronze Stamp Seal, 6th-8th Century A.D. , a bronze stamp seal of conical form, a circular suspension loop above horizontal ridge. The circular base is deeply incised with a swan or peacock, with pellets in the field and an altar or wreath before. 14 x 11mm. Well-preserved with attractive deep brown patination. Ex J. L. Malter.
